Former Trump advisor Stephen K. Bannon, host of the popular War Room show on Real America’s Voice, must report to jail by July 1, 2024 after losing his appeal in Washington, D.C., United States District Court Judge Carl Nichols ruled on Thursday, June, 6, 2024.

Steve Bannon requested to stay his sentence while he attempts to push his appeal to the U.S. Supreme Court.

If this takes place Bannon will be out of commission during the most important campaign period before the U.S. 2024 elections.

David Schoen: Yeah a so, as you know, the judge today issued a surrender date of July 1st in order to let us appeal to a higher court, meaning the full Court of Appeals in DC and or the United States Supreme Court. As I said in the courtroom, this is an issue that legal scholars have said, from day one, is a case that has to go before the United States Supreme Court.

The Lecavalier case from 1961, as this judge found earlier in this case, cannot be reconciled with either the traditional notion of willfulness in the criminal law or the modern definition. There have been a number of cases just in the last few years that have flesh. This out and made clear that in this country we don’t send anyone to prison if they believed that they were doing something that complied with the law. In other words, with Justice Alito and Justice Thomas said in 2019, “where Congress wants to require proof that a criminal defendant knew his conduct was illegal, it specifies that the violation must be willful”. In the context of this statute, a misdemeanor Contempt of Congress, different from every single other statute in our jurisprudence, the court found that willful, In 1961, the court found that willful, willfully make default just means did you get a subpoena and did you comply with it? That’s not what willful means as a matter of law in the criminal context. And here the case is complicated because former President Trump invoked Executive Privilege and reaffirmed that, before the trial started, he had invoked Executive Privilege.

This case raises a dynamic separation of powers issue. We know from years and decades of case law that the president and a former president has the authority to invoke executive privilege. It’s his prerogative, his or her prerogative. One day may be her prerogative, but it’s his prerogative to invoke, and is presumptively valid when invoked. It’s not for Congress to determine whether it was an appropriate invocation or otherwise. And Congress cannot be the arbiter of how to respond to that. Only a court can be. That’s the McGahn case. Courts have spoken clearly about this.

The judge’s decision today cannot be reconciled with his earlier comments in the case that Lecavalier was wrongly decided, and what he said today was, he acknowledged, and the government had argued, that this panel in Mr. Bannon’s case didn’t have the authority to overrule Lecavalier.

So how on earth can you find that there’s no longer a substantial question when they never even considered the modern jurisprudence? The decision has it wrong, factually, in many, many ways. It’s a horrible decision that overlooks facts in the record. But beyond all that, the fundamental principle of law here that’s got to be vitiated in the United States Supreme Court is that willfully in the criminal conduct context means that you knew you did something wrong. The unequivocal evidence in this case, without any dispute, is that Mr. Bannon never got the subpoena, his lawyer got the subpoena, and his lawyer told him, an executive privilege has been invoked, President Trump confirmed that, and his lawyer told him that when executive privilege has been invoked, you may not, as a matter of law, comply with this subpoena. It’s not your privilege to waive, and he offered the committee an out. He said if the committee works out privilege with Mr. Trump, Bannon will comply fully. If the committee goes to a judge and a judge says either privilege doesn’t apply or it doesn’t extend this broadly, Mr. Bannon will comply fully.
